So we've got a couple going on here in Western Washington.

Saturday the 8th (tomorrow as of posting) there is the Auburn WA Veteran's Day Parade. Lineup at 9am, parade starts 11am.
We've got Friend's of Willy and Joe (WWII Era), Gamewardens of Vietnam (They are bringing their river patrol boat) and PNW Steel Soldiers (M-Series trucks and anything else that is a military vehicle)

On November 11th there is the Elma WA Veteran's Day parade.
Parade starts at 1pm. Lineup is noon.
PNW Steel Soldiers entry is with McCleary VFW. Friend's of Willy and Joe are normally there as well.

Not a parade, but in Centralia WA there is a display with multiple vehicles and equipment at America's Team Museum from 1000-1500
